Ceramide-rich milky toner for hydration and barrier support; fragranced and heavy for some.
What the community says
A milky ceramide toner prized in the K-beauty community for hydration and skin barrier repair. It suits dry, sensitive, and dehydrated skin types well but contains fragrance and essential oils. Some users with acne and sensitive skin find it too heavy or irritating.

Read the threads ↓What people love
- Ceramide-rich formula excels at hydration and barrier repair
- Big 500ml size offers great value for frequent layering
- Versatile texture: layers without heaviness when applied thin
Watch out for
- Contains fragrance and essential oils that irritate sensitive skin
- Can cause breakouts in acne-prone users
- Heavier and can feel occlusive or sticky for oily skin types
